My curls never really stay in either when I do it because my hair is so heavy, so I've moved on to the loose curls/waves. What helps a lot is if I blow my hair out or let it airdry and then spin it into a low bun and wrap an elastic around it. Put a few spritzes (sp?) of hair spray in and let it sit for awhile while you heat up the curling iron. I think loose wavy curls would look fanstastic on you, but if you're looking for like mega curls you could use a smaller barrel and curl farther up your head. I usually use the biggest barrel I have and I curl the ends midway up my head. For extra hold you can spray the section you're curling with hairspray while it's on the iron. Also, curl every other piece in the opposite direction of the one before it (like one piece towards your chin, the other away from your chin) it gives it so much more body and they don't all clump together since they're going opposite ways.
